特徴とする焦点検出装置。[Claims for Utility Model Registration] A pair of imaging lenses are arranged at a predetermined interval, and the imaging light beams from each imaging lens are guided to a photosensor array through a reflected optical path to form an image. A device for reading the image formation state by the optical sensor array and calculating the object distance by calculation, characterized in that at least the reflection optical path corresponding to each imaging lens is an integrally formed reflection optical path member. Focus detection device.
